Kredete is a financial technology platform that helps African immigrants in the diaspora build credit through instant international money transfers to 22+ countries, with low fees. We also offer businesses an API-based infrastructure for secure and low-cost cross-border payments to many African countries.
We are recruiting to fill the position below:
Job Title: Frontend Developer - Angular
Location: Lagos
Job Type: Full-time
About the Role
We are seeking a skilled Frontend Engineer with strong expertise in Angular and React to design and build responsive, secure, and accessible financial applications.
In this role, you will work on user-facing products such as transaction dashboards, KYC/AML flows, digital wallets, and remittance interfaces, ensuring they are intuitive, inclusive, and performant across devices.
You will collaborate with designers, backend engineers, and compliance teams to deliver world-class fintech experiences with security and accessibility at their core.
Key Responsibilities
Build responsive, mobile-first financial dashboards and payment applications using Angular and React.
Implement accessible UIs (WCAG 2.1, ARIA standards) to ensure products are inclusive to all users.
Develop reusable components and secure design systems that can scale across multiple fintech products.
Translate UI/UX wireframes and complex financial workflows into functional, user-friendly applications.
Collaborate with backend teams to integrate RESTful APIs, GraphQL, and WebSocket-based transaction streams.
Partner with product and compliance teams to ensure KYC/AML interfaces and payment flows are both compliant and user-friendly.
Write unit, integration, and end-to-end tests (Jest, Jasmine, Cypress, Playwright) to ensure reliability in financial transactions.
Optimize applications for high performance, low latency, and secure session handling.
Continuously improve frontend accessibility, responsiveness, and cross-browser compatibility.
Required Qualifications
Bachelor’s Degree in Computer Science, Engineering, or a related field.
4–6+ years of professional frontend engineering experience.
Strong hands-on experience in Angular (v18+) and React (v17+) in production environments.
Proficiency in TypeScript, JavaScript (ES6+), HTML5, CSS3, and TailwindCSS (or similar).
Strong understanding of responsive design principles and accessibility best practices (WCAG/ARIA).
Experience with state management tools such as NgRx, Redux, or Zustand.
Familiarity with secure coding practices for fintech applications, including session management and input validation.
Nice-to-Have:
Experience with Next.js and Angular Universal for server-side rendering (SSR).
Familiarity with PCI DSS-compliant UI practices and secure handling of sensitive financial data.
Exposure to design systems such as Material UI, Angular Material, or Ant Design.
Understanding of fraud prevention UI patterns, including alerts, transaction verification, and two-factor authentication (2FA).
Soft Skills:
Strong analytical, problem-solving, and debugging abilities.
Excellent communication skills, with the ability to work closely with cross-functional teams.
Passion for building inclusive fintech experiences that balance usability, compliance, and security.
Proactive, detail-oriented, and comfortable working in fast-paced, high-growth environments.
What We Offer
Exceptional talent is rewarded accordingly, and we’re open to negotiation.
Additional sign-on bonus for if able to pass the technical screen and start immediately.